Soccer Mom (Doreen Oliver)Doreen Oliver (Soccer Mom) is an actor and writer whose work illuminates the beauty, heartbreak, and unpredictability of life. Her critically-acclaimed solo show about raising a child with autism, EVERYTHING IS FINE UNTIL IT’S NOT, broke the record for the fastest sell-out of a run in the NY International Fringe Festival’s history and later won the United Solo /Backstage Audience Award. Credits include Betsy Foster in Tuck Everlasting (Vanguard Theater Company); Roberta in Break-In (Atlantic Theater Company); Ms. Gardner in Carrie: The Musical (interACT). Her writing has been published in the New York Times, Washington Post, Audible, Kenyon Review, and elsewhere.
